The Carroll Cougars will head out on the road to  face off against  the Eastern Comets  at 5:30  p.m.  on Friday. Carroll is strutting in with some hitting muscle as they've averaged 10.6  runs per game  this season.
On Thursday, Carroll earned  a  7-2 victory over Winamac. The  win made it back-to-back  victories for the Cougars.

 Emily Justice was a  major factor no matter where she played. On the mound, she  pitched five innings while giving up just one earned run off   two  hits. She has been nothing but reliable: she hasn't  given up  more than two  walks in five consecutive appearances. She was also solid in the batter's box,  getting on base  in all three of her plate appearances with one  run.
 In other batting news,  the team  relied heavily on  Madi Isley, who  went 2-for-4 with one  triple, two  RBI,  and one  run. That  triple was  her first of the season.
Meanwhile, Eastern came up short against  Clinton Central on Thursday, falling  20-10.
  Marly Coan made the most of her time at bat despite the final result and  went 3-for-4 with one  home run, three  runs,  and three  RBI.  Elle Winger was another key player,  going 2-for-4 with three  runs and two  doubles.
 Carroll's record now sits at 9-6. As for Eastern, their defeat dropped their record down to 3-19.
Carroll's speedy runners might be the difference in Friday's   matchup. The Cougars have been swiping bases left and right this season,  having  averaged 3  stolen bases per game. It's a different story for Eastern, though, as  they've been averaging  only 1.4  stolen bases. Will they be able to secure the bases, or will Carroll continue to outrun the ball?
 Carroll couldn't quite get it done against Eastern when the teams last played  back in May of 2024 as they fell  7-3. Can the Cougars avenge their  loss or is history doomed to repeat itself? We'll find out soon enough.
